Q: If the orbit of the electron around an H nucleus were the perimeter of a football stadium how big would its nucleus be?

Where is the proton located in an atom?

In the nucleus of the atom, along with neutrons. The electrons are found around the nucleus. If the atom was the size of a Baseball stadium, the nucleus would be the size of a baseball! Most of the space in an atom is taken up by the electron cloud which surrounds the nucleus. That is why atoms are actually mostly empty space.


Is the valence electron farthest or closest to the nucleus?

No. By definition, valence electrons are the furthest electrons from the nucleus in the atom. They are the electrons most easily removed from (or added to) the atom to create ions. A loophole to this answer might be to say that hydrogen and helium only have 1 and 2 electrons respectively so their valence electrons are close. That's a matter of perspective, as no electrons are really "close" to the nucleus to begin with. A typical comparison is to imagine a grape seed in the middle of a football stadium. The grape seed represents the nucleus, and an electron would be a speck of dust on the outside of the stadium.
